P6 take part in ‘A Safer Journey Project’.🚗🚶

16th Feb 2026

This afternoon both P6s were thinking about our journey to school and what makes it safe or unsafe. 

We also thought about the different forms of travel and which ones are better for our planet and our health!

There were lots of fun activities and we loved looking at the maps of our area and mapping our journeys to school.

There were some creative ideas on how we can make our school journeys safer, healthier and more enjoyable!
